Identifying the Causes of Cloudy Water

Cloudy water often indicates a problem that needs your attention, but pinpointing the cause can sometimes be tricky. One common reason is excess debris or dirt in the filter. When filters become clogged or dirty, they can’t trap particles effectively, letting debris circulate. Another cause could be the presence of algae, which can make water look cloudy and is often triggered by poor circulation or excess nutrients. Additionally, air trapped in the system can create cloudy water, especially after maintenance or cleaning. Sometimes, mineral deposits or dissolved metals, like iron or copper, can also cause discoloration and cloudiness. To troubleshoot, check your filter and skimmer baskets for debris, and inspect for algae growth. Adjust Chemical Balance
To guarantee your water flows clearly and smoothly, it’s essential to check and adjust chemical levels as needed. Start by testing for pH, alkalinity, and sanitizer levels. If the pH is too high or low, it can cause cloudiness or uneven flow. Use pH adjusters to bring levels within the recommended range, typically 7.2 to 7.6. Check sanitizer levels—chlorine or bromine—and add more if they’re low to eliminate bacteria and algae that can cloud the water. Also, maintain proper alkalinity to prevent pH fluctuations. Regularly balancing your chemicals keeps your water clear, prevents buildup, and promotes even flow. Examining the Pool Pump and Circulation

Since the pool pump is the heart of circulation, guaranteeing it operates correctly is essential for clear water. Start by checking if the pump runs smoothly without unusual noises or vibrations. If it’s making strange sounds, it could indicate a worn bearing or debris caught inside. Make sure the pump’s lid and strainer basket are secure and clean, as clogs restrict flow. Observe the pressure gauge; a high reading suggests a blockage, while a low one indicates insufficient flow. Also, verify that the valves are fully open and there’s no air trapped in the system. Proper circulation keeps chemicals evenly distributed and debris suspended, preventing cloudiness. Addressing Algae Growth and Bacterial Build-up

Even with a well-maintained pump and proper circulation, algae and bacteria can still develop if chemical levels aren’t balanced. To combat this, start by testing your water regularly to monitor pH, chlorine, and sanitizer levels. If algae appear, shock the pool with a high dose of chlorine to eliminate growth and bacteria. Using algaecide can also prevent future outbreaks. Additionally, ensure your filtration system is running efficiently, as stagnant water promotes bacteria buildup. Finally, clean your pool surfaces and skimmers frequently to remove organic debris that feeds algae. Managing Debris and Particulate Matter

To keep your pool water clear, it’s essential to regularly remove debris and particulate matter that can cloud the water and hinder circulation. Leaves, dirt, bugs, and other debris settle on the bottom and float on the surface, trapping dirt and bacteria. Use a skimmer net daily to remove floating debris, especially after storms or heavy use. Vacuum the pool to pick up settled particles that can cause cloudiness. Check and clean your filter regularly to ensure it traps debris effectively. Consider using a clarifier product to help small particles clump together for easier removal. Keeping debris under control improves water clarity, prevents clogged filters, and supports proper chemical balance. Correcting Ph and Alkalinity Imbalances

After removing debris and cleaning your filter, it’s time to focus on the chemical balance of your pool water. Proper pH and alkalinity levels are essential for clear water and healthy swimmers. To correct imbalances:
- Test your pH and alkalinity with a reliable kit.
- Adjust the pH first, aiming for a range of 7.2–7.6, using pH increasers or decreasers.
- Correct alkalinity, targeting 80–120 ppm, with alkalinity increasers or decreasers.
- Re-test after each adjustment to avoid overshooting the ideal levels.
Maintaining these levels prevents cloudy water and equipment damage. Regular testing and adjustments ensure your pool stays balanced, safe, and inviting.

Check for Clogs or Blockages
Uneven water flow often results from clogs or blockages in your system. These obstructions restrict water movement, causing inconsistent flow rates or pressure drops. To identify blockages, inspect key areas such as pipes, filters, and valves. Look for debris, algae buildup, or mineral deposits that could be blocking flow.
Here’s a visual to help you imagine the process:
| Area to Check | Common Blockages | Visual Clues |
|---|---|---|
| Intake Valve | Dirt, leaves | Reduced flow, strange sounds |
| Filter | Debris buildup | Cloudy water, slow flow |
| Pipes | Mineral deposits | Stagnant water, discoloration |
| Outflow | Clogs, algae | Weak jet, uneven spray |
Clear any obstructions to restore steady, even water flow.

Using Clarifiers and Algaecides Effectively

To guarantee your clarifiers and algaecides work effectively, it’s important to follow proper application procedures and timing. Always read the manufacturer’s instructions carefully before adding chemicals to your water. Apply clarifiers during periods of low activity to allow particles to settle properly. For algaecides, avoid using them during peak sunlight hours to prevent rapid degradation and ensure maximum effectiveness. Measure your water’s chemical levels regularly to prevent over-treatment, which can cause imbalances or damage. When applying, distribute the chemicals evenly across the water’s surface to ensure uniform coverage. Wait the recommended amount of time before swimming or using the water again. Proper timing and careful application help prevent cloudy water, algae growth, and ensure your pool stays clear and healthy.

Can Weather Changes Affect Pool Water Clarity?
Yes, weather changes can affect your pool water clarity. Rain introduces dirt, debris, and chemicals that can make the water cloudy, while hot, sunny days promote algae growth if not properly maintained. Wind can blow debris into your pool, and temperature fluctuations can impact chemical balance. To keep your water clear, regularly check and adjust your chemicals, skim debris, and run your filter after weather changes.

What Are Signs of a Failing Pool Pump?
You’ll notice your pool pump is failing if it’s making loud noises, constantly cycling on and off, or if it’s not circulating water properly. Watch for a decrease in water flow or pressure, which indicates it’s struggling. You might also see leaks around the pump or smell burning electrical components. Regularly inspect your pump to catch these signs early, preventing complete failure and costly repairs.

How Does Pool Water Turnover Rate Impact Clarity?
A higher pool water turnover rate improves clarity by quickly filtering out debris, algae, and contaminants. When your pool circulates water more frequently, it prevents stagnation and reduces algae growth, keeping the water crystal clear. Conversely, a slow turnover allows dirt and algae to settle, making the water look cloudy. To maintain ideal clarity, ensure your pump runs long enough daily to achieve a proper turnover rate, typically 8-12 hours.
